    • Clue (1985) Clue is a classic for a reason: it's fantastic. With a picture-perfect cast (Tim Curry, Madeline Kahn, Michael McKean, etc.) , the black comedy is based on the board game, with the backstory being that a dinner party is being thrown wherein all the guests are being blackmailed by a mysterious host.
    • Strangers on a Train (1951) Hitchcock’s chilling retelling of Patricia Highsmith’s novel stars Farley Granger and Robert Walker as Guy Haines and Bruno Antony.
    • Dangerous Liaisons (1988) Glenn Close and John Malkovich are at their best as former lovers Marquise de Merteuil and Vicomte de Valmont in pre-Revolution Paris in this sumptuous period piece based on the 1782 novel by Pierre Choderlos de Laclos.
    • The Letter (1940) Bette Davis takes on the role of murderess in this drama based on a play by W. Somerset Maugham, which in turn was based on real events that took place in Kuala Lumpur in 1911.
  1. Blackmail (stylised as Blackमेल) is a 2018 Indian Hindi-language black comedy film co-produced and directed by Abhinay Deo. The film stars Irrfan Khan , Kirti Kulhari , Arunoday Singh and Divya Dutta in lead roles and is produced by Bhushan Kumar , Krishan Kumar , Apurba Sengupta and Rohit KaduDeshmukh under the banner of T-Series Films ...
